Airport Shenanigans: Man Attempts to Smuggle Turtle in His Pants

In a bizarre twist of airport antics, a Pennsylvania man was caught red-handed attempting to smuggle a turtle—yes, a live turtle—down his trousers at Newark Liberty International Airport. The incident, which unfolded on March 7, was revealed by the Transportation Security Administration (TSA) in a press release that left many scratching their heads. The alarm on the TSA body scanner, which is usually triggered by more conventional items like weapons, went off in a rather unexpected location: the man’s groin.

Upon further investigation, TSA officers conducted a pat-down and discovered the concealed reptile, which the man later identified as a red-ear slider turtle, measuring about 5 inches long. Not exactly your run-of-the-mill contraband! When questioned, the man calmly retrieved the turtle from his pants, wrapped in a small blue towel, which raises an entirely different set of questions regarding the appropriate way to transport a pet. “We’ve seen travelers try to conceal knives and other weapons, but this is a first for live animals,” remarked Thomas Carter, TSA’s Federal Security Director for New Jersey.

Following the unusual discovery, Port Authority Police intervened, taking the turtle into custody and contacting the U.S. Fish and Wildlife Service along with local animal control officials. Thankfully, there were no reports of harm to the turtle, although the man did miss his flight—perhaps an unfortunate consequence of his unconventional choice of luggage.
